94: Interpretation

You could also call this:

"What words mean in this law"

Illustration for Medicines Act 1981

When you read this part of the law, the term 'related product' usually means a cosmetic, dentifrice, or food that someone claims can help with a therapeutic purpose. You do not include medicines or medical devices in this term. You also do not include substances or articles that the regulations say are not related products. The term 'new related product' means a related product that is different from ones that could have been sold before for the same purpose, or one that has been referred to the Minister under section 24(5) as applied by section 96(3).

Part 7Related products

94Interpretation

  1. In this Part, unless the context otherwise requires, the term related product means any cosmetic or dentifrice or food in respect of which a claim is made that the substance or article is effective for a therapeutic purpose; but does not include—

  2. any medicine:
    1. any medical device:
      1. any substance or article of a kind or belonging to a class that is declared by regulations made under this Act to be a kind or class of substance or article that is not a related product for the purposes of this Act.
        1. In this Part, unless the context otherwise requires, the term new related product means a related product that—

        2. is not identical with any related product that could have been sold lawfully immediately before the commencement of this Part for the same therapeutic purpose as that claimed in respect of the new product; or
          1. is of a kind that has been referred to the Minister under section 24(5) (as applied to related products by section 96(3)).
